Workshop on Chondrules and the Protoplanetary Disk


Program and Presenter Information

The workshop program consists primarily of invited talks, with a small number of contributed abstracts invited to give talks. Plenty of time is built in for discussion. Many abstracts are presented as posters and a large poster session/reception is scheduled on Monday, 5:00–7:00 p.m. Lunches will be provided at the workshop and there are many places nearby for dinner.

For details, view the program and abstracts. Authors will not receive notification letters, so they should check the author index to see where their presentation has been scheduled.

Contributed oral presentations are scheduled for 12 minutes per talk with an additional 3 minutes allotted for discussion. Invited talks are for 25 minutes with 5 minutes of discussion. Discussion periods are scheduled to end each half-session, before breaks and lunch.

A PC laptop, LCD projector, and speaker remote will be available for oral presentations. In order to facilitate a smooth transition between speakers, all presentations need to be preloaded onto the session room laptop and tested in advance.

To aid the preloading process, create a folder on your flash drive/CD called “chondrules2017” and place your PowerPoint presentation in that folder. Please include your last name in the naming of your presentation file. An IT technician will be available each morning from 8:00 to 8:45 a.m. and each afternoon from 12:45 to 1:15 p.m. to assist with loading your talk.

Hardware and Software Specifications for Oral Presentations —

The session room will be equipped with a laptop computer that has Microsoft PowerPoint and Adobe Reader. Please design your oral presentation to work with these programs. Additional use of Mac Keynote may be available, but this is not guaranteed.
